Further Motion for Approval of PAGA Settlement
TENTATIVE RULING:
The court GRANTS the amended Motion for Approval of PAGA Settlement Agreement as follows. The court further GRANTS PAGA Counsel’s request for attorneys’ fees as modified below.
The court notes that plaintiffs’ counsel has corrected the Notice of PAGA Settlement and Release of Claims (Supplemental Declaration of Marta Manus, exhs. 3 & 4) as well as the bid from Phoenix Settlement Administrators. (Id., exh. 2.)
PAGA Counsel’s supplemental declaration does not provide the following additional information the court previously requested:
• In its April 22, 2026 tentative ruling, the court stated that it had noticed inconsistencies in the years of experience of PAGA Counsel as reported in the motion and in the Declaration of Enoch J. Kim. (Compare MPA, at p. 10:6-18, with Kim Decl., ¶ 25.) In particular, paragraph 25 of the Kim Declaration is inconsistent with the MPA at page 10 as follows:
o * * * Associate Attorney David Arakelyan’s current billing rate is $585.00 (6 years out of law school, Laffey Matrix rate of $581.00); compare MPA at p. 10:8 [4 years out of law school]), and he spent approximately 45.8 hours in this matter with a lodestar amount of $26,793.00. * * * Associate Attorney Norayr Zakaryan’s current billing rate is $475.00 (2 years out of law school, Laffey Matrix rate of $473.00); compare MPA at p. 10:12 [11 months out of law school]), and he spent approximately 30.9 hours in this matter with a lodestar amount of $14,677.50.
o The number of years out of law school is given in the Declaration but not the MPA for Kevin Burns and Marta Manus.
• Plaintiff’s counsel did not explain the discrepancies in the Supplemental Manus Declaration. However, because the years of experience reported for Messrs. Arakelyan and Zakaryan does not substantially affect the Laffey
May 20, 2026, Law and Motion Calendar Judge Nicole S. Healy Department 28 ________________________________________________________________________ Matrix bands, the court will not seek additional information from plaintiff’s counsel regarding their experience.

• Plaintiff’s counsel has not supplied any evidence that San Mateo County or other Bay Are courts have approved the Laffey Matrix rates sought for each attorney as requested. However, in the court’s experience, the rates listed are not unreasonable for attorneys’ with the reported levels of experience.
PAGA Counsel’s requested fee award of $130,833.33 is approximately one-third or 33.33% of the gross settlement amount. Counsel reached this number by taking their base lodestar figure of $79,080.50 ($77,333,00 for attorneys and $1,747.50 for paralegals) and applying a 1.6 multiplier. (Manus Supp, Decl., ¶ 10; Kim Decl. ¶ 25.) Significantly, however, this case did not involve novel areas of law; involved limited motion practice; and the parties did not conduct formal discovery. Accordingly, the court grants PAGA Counsel a fee award of $110,000, which is slightly above 28% of the gross settlement amount, and just under a 1.4 multiplier.
If the tentative ruling is uncontested, it shall become the order of the court. Thereafter, plaintiff’s counsel shall prepare a written order consistent with the court’s ruling for the court’s signature, pursuant to California Rules of Court, Rule 3.1312 and Local Rule 3.403(b)(iv), and provide written notice of the ruling to all parties who have appeared in this action. The order should be e-filed only, do not email or mail a hard copy to the court.
